description
A simple and nutritious dish from the Tuscan tradition, spinach and ricotta meatballs that is nothing but the filling of ravioli that without dough around become ... gnudi
preparation
step 1
Wash the spinach very well and boil a few minutes in a large pot using only a finger of water no more. Drain, squeeze them very well and cut them coarsely with a knife.
step 2
In a bowl with a fork soften the well-drained ricotta, add the egg, parmesan, salt, pepper and a generous sprinkling of nutmeg, add the spinach and flour to form a soft mixture.
step 3
Form balls and roll them in a tray where you have poured a little bit of flour. Cook them in abundant salted water for 5 minutes.
step 4
You can season them with tomato sauce or simple butter and sage that enhances their flavor even more.
